How much do cash management associate j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 16, 2026, the average hourly pay for cash management associate in Helotes, TX is $18.52,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$15.10 and $19.62 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What challenges do cash management associates face and how can they be addressed?

Cash Management Associates often encounter challenges such as meeting tight deadlines for cash reporting, managing large transaction volumes, and ensuring accuracy in reconciliations. To address these, it is essential to develop strong organizational skills, maintain attention to detail, and be proactive in communicating with internal teams like accounting and treasury. Familiarity with cash management software and the ability to adapt to changing banking regulations also help associates perform effectively and minimize errors.

What is the difference between Cash Management Associate vs Treasury Analyst?

AspectCash Management AssociateTreasury Analyst
CredentialsTypically requires a bachelor's degree in finance, accounting, or related fieldUsually requires a bachelor's degree in finance, economics, or related discipline; certifications like CFA may be preferred
Work EnvironmentBanking or corporate finance departments focusing on cash flow, payments, and liquidityCorporate treasury teams managing company funds, investments, and financial risk
Employer & Industry UsageCommon in banks, financial institutions, and large corporationsPrimarily in corporate finance departments across various industries
Search & Comparison IntentOften compared for entry-level cash management rolesCompared for roles involving financial strategy and risk management

The main difference is that a Cash Management Associate focuses on daily cash flow, payments, and liquidity management, often in banking or corporate settings. A Treasury Analyst, while similar, typically handles broader financial strategies, investments, and risk management within a company's treasury department.

What skills and qualifications are needed to be a cash management associate?

To thrive as a Cash Management Associate, you need strong analytical skills, attention to detail, and a background in finance or accounting, often supported by a bachelor's degree. Familiarity with cash management systems, treasury software, and proficiency in Excel are commonly required, with certifications like CTP (Certified Treasury Professional) considered advantageous. Excellent organizational skills, problem-solving abilities, and effective communication set top performers apart in this role. These skills are crucial to ensure accurate processing, risk mitigation, and seamless coordination of cash flow activities within an organization.

Is cash management a good career?

Cash management is a viable career option for those interested in finance, involving tasks like managing company funds, optimizing liquidity, and using financial tools such as treasury management systems. It often requires strong analytical skills, attention to detail, and knowledge of banking operations, with opportunities for advancement into senior finance or treasury roles.

What is a cash management associate?

Cash Management Associates are finance professionals who support the management of a company's cash flow and liquidity. They are responsible for monitoring daily cash positions, processing payments, reconciling bank accounts, and ensuring that funds are available to meet business obligations. Additionally, they may assist with forecasting cash needs, implementing cash controls, and supporting treasury operations. Their role is vital in maintaining the financial health and operational efficiency of an organization.
